NURSE CALL SYSTEMS MONTH: How connected care tech is improving efficiency and compliance

Traditionally, nurse call systems functioned as standalone alert mechanisms, but modern solutions now connect with fall detection sensors, electronic patient records (EPR), and mobile caregiver apps. This integration not only streamlines workflows but also helps care homes meet Care Quality Commission (CQC) compliance requirements while delivering faster, more personalised care.
